Center Valley, PA (April 17, 2021) - Sophomore
Marina Bradley and senior
Eilis McCall each scored five goals leading the DeSales University women's lacrosse team past Delaware Valley University, 22-7, in MAC Freedom action on Saturday afternoon.
The Basics
- Final Score: DeSales - 22, Delaware Valley - 7
- Records: DeSales (3-5; 3-3 MAC Freedom); Delaware Valley (0-10, 0-6 MAC Freedom)
- The Bulldogs score the second most goals in a game in team history, one short of tying the record.
How it Happened
- DeSales opened the game with three straight goals over the first three minutes of the game to take a 3-0 lead before the Aggies scored two straight to get within one (3-2).
- It was a 5-3 game at the 12:13 mark when the Bulldogs scored seven straight goals before DVU got one before the half as DSU went into the halftime break with a 12-4 lead.
- DSU continued to lead by eight goals with 17:09 left before finishing the game with seven straight tallies to post the final tally.
Top Bulldog Performers
- Bradley reocrded the fifth most points in a game in team history adding three assists for eight points and also had four draw controls.
- McCall added one assist for six points.
- Sophomore Tori Brennan had four goals and led DSU with eight draw controls.
- Junior Amanda Schultz finished with three goals and two assists for five points.
- Senior Sydney MacDonough and sophomore Kelsey Pogonyi each had two goals and junior Azlin Myers had one goal.
- Senior Rachel Sheubrooks finished with seven saves in the win.
For the Foes
- Kyra McKeegan had two goals and two assists to lead the Aggies.
- Isabella Walls added three goals.
- Shannon Petrillo finished with 11 saves.
Inside the Box Score
- DeSales out-shot Delaware Valley, 43-23, while the Aggies had a 20-18 edge in ground balls.
- DeSales won 19-of-31 draw controls.
